| Product Type | Laptop |
| Brand | Lenovo |
| Model | ThinkPad Edge E420s |
| Display Size | 14 inches |
| Display Resolution | 1366 x 768 pixels |
| Processor | Intel Core i3 / i5 (Sandy Bridge) |
| Memory | Up to 8GB DDR3 (2 slots) |
| Storage | 320GB / 500GB HDD (2.5-inch SATA) |
| Graphics | Integrated Intel HD Graphics 3000 / optional AMD Radeon HD 6470M |
| Operating System | Windows 7 Professional (or Home Premium) |
| Dimensions (W x D x H) | 333.5 mm x 226.5 mm x 24.5 mm |
| Weight | Approx. 1.9 kg |
| Power Supply | 65W AC adapter (100-240V) |
| Battery | 6-cell lithium-ion (up to 5 hours) |
| Connectivity | Wi-Fi 802.11b/g/n, Bluetooth 2.1 |
| Ports | 2x USB 2.0, eSATA, HDMI, VGA, Gigabit Ethernet, headset jack |
| Webcam | 720p HD webcam with microphone |
| Security | Fingerprint reader (optional), TPM chip, Kensington lock slot |
| Keyboard | Spill-resistant with TrackPoint and multi-touch touchpad |
| Maintenance | Easy access to memory and hard drive via bottom panel; user-replaceable battery. |
| Repairability | Standard screwdriver maintenance; parts like RAM, HDD, keyboard and battery are replaceable. |
Frequently Asked Questions - ThinkPad Edge E420s LENOVO
How do I reset my ThinkPad Edge E420s to factory settings?
To reset to factory settings, back up your data, then restart the laptop and press F11 repeatedly during boot to enter the rescue and recovery environment. Follow the on-screen instructions to restore the system to its original state.
How can I replace the battery on the E420s?
Shut down the laptop and unplug the AC adapter. Slide the battery release latch (or latches) on the bottom of the device to unlock it, then lift the battery out. Align the new battery and press it into place until it clicks. Charge the new battery fully before first use.
How do I upgrade the RAM in this laptop?
Remove the bottom access panel (screw marked with a memory icon) to reach the two SODIMM slots. Press the clips outward to release the existing module, then align the notch on the new DDR3 module and insert it at a 45-degree angle, pressing down until it clicks. Replace the panel and power on.
What is the proper way to clean the screen?
Use a soft, lint-free microfiber cloth lightly dampened with water or a dedicated screen cleaner. Avoid spraying directly on the display. Gently wipe in a circular motion. Do not use abrasive cleaners or paper towels.
How do I connect to a Wi-Fi network?
Make sure the wireless switch (on the side or using function key F8) is enabled. Then click the network icon in the system tray, select your wireless network, enter the password and click Connect. The laptop will remember the network.
Why does my laptop overheat and shut down?
Overheating is often caused by dust in the cooling fan or blocked vents. Make sure the device is on a hard surface, not a soft fabric. Clean the fan and intake grilles with compressed air. Update your BIOS and check that the CPU fan operates correctly.
How do I enable Bluetooth?
Press F5 (or use the Lenovo utility) to open the wireless settings. Toggle Bluetooth to On or press the wireless switch. In Windows, enable Bluetooth via Devices and Printers or the Action Center. Pair devices through the Bluetooth icon.
How can I update the drivers for my ThinkPad?
Visit the Lenovo Support website and enter your serial number. Download the latest drivers for Windows 7, especially for the chipset, graphics, audio, and Wi-Fi. You can also use the Lenovo System Update utility to automatically detect and install updates.
How do I create recovery media?
Use the Rescue and Recovery program on the desktop. Select the option to create recovery discs or a USB flash drive. You will need blank media (CD/DVD or a USB with at least 16GB) and follow the prompts. Keep it in a safe place for emergencies.
What can I do to extend battery life?
Reduce screen brightness, enable Power Saver mode in Windows Power Options, disable unused devices like Bluetooth and Wi-Fi, close unnecessary applications, and regularly recalibrate the battery by fully charging it and then discharging to 20%.
